新代数控系统的编程通常涉及以下步骤:
确定加工参数
确定加工工件的坐标系和原点。
设置旋转中心点。
设置分度角度和分度方式。
编写程序
使用G代码和M代码控制机床运动。
G代码包括快速移动(G00)、直线插补(G01)、圆弧插补(G02/G03)等。
M代码控制机床辅助功能,如主轴正转(M3)、主轴停止(M5)、冷却液开启(M08)等。
使用宏指令简化程序编写,包含一系列G代码和M代码。
特殊功能机床文件,如PLC、CAM、PMC文件,用于控制机床输入输出信号、生成刀具路径、编写自定义功能模块。
程序校验与调试
在机床控制器中输入程序并进行校验。
调整加工参数,确保程序正确无误。
执行加工
启动机床,从CNC或网络调出程序。
在自动模式下运行程序,观察刀路是否正确。
手动模拟功能,确保程序无误后取消模拟,让机床自动加工。
加工监控与调整
加工过程中观察加工情况,及时调整参数。
加工完成后检查和测量工件,确保精度和质量。
主轴连续分度编程(如果需要):
确定主轴分度参数,如位置、速度和方向。
输入分度位置和速度到数控系统。
设置主轴进给速度和方向。
确定分度次数和方式,编写程序进行计算和控制。
设置主轴停止位置和方式。
检查程序正确性和精度,进行必要的调整和优化。
请根据具体的机床型号和数控系统要求调整上述步骤。